Derry public encouraged to give gift of local music this Christmas

‘Tis the season to be jolly, so why not give the gift of local music this year.

Local entertainment website Derry Live List have teamed up with Voluntary Arts Ireland and the collaborative group Derry Creatives to create a Christmas campaign with a difference, and the first of its kind.

‘12 Days of Christmas - Give the gift of Local Music this Year’ aims to highlight the wealth of incredible talent our city possesses and promote the original music scene we are fortunate to have right here on our doorstep.

The campaign will begin on Friday December 1st and for 12 days, one local act will be promoted extensively each day. Through a social media and online campaign consisting of interviews, music videos and an incredible bumper competition which is up for grabs, the message will be to support local music and consider giving the gift of music this year.

Consisting of 12 well known professional artists, the campaign features those who have released tracks throughout 2017 and have a range of merchandise available to purchase over the festive season.
